Phosphorus leaves the biosphere through the process of erosion, where phosphorus can be washed into bodies of water. In aquatic environments, phosphorus can also be taken up by plants and algae, eventually becoming buried and removed from the biogeochemical cycle.

What are two ways in which parts of the biosphere interact with the hydrosphere?

One way is through the water cycle, where water evaporates from the hydrosphere and is absorbed by plants in the biosphere, which then release water vapor through transpiration. Another way is through nutrient cycling, where nutrients from the hydrosphere are taken up by plants and other organisms in the biosphere, and then returned to the hydrosphere through decomposition and runoff.

How can Compare the movement of energy in the biosphere with the movement of matter through biosphere?

Energy in the biosphere flows through a one-way system, entering as sunlight and being converted into chemical energy through photosynthesis. This energy is then transferred through the food chain as organisms consume each other. In contrast, matter in the biosphere cycles through biogeochemical processes, such as the carbon and nitrogen cycles, where elements are taken up by organisms, recycled, and reused in the ecosystem.


What is one way in which oxygen moves beween the biosphere and the atmosphere in an ecosystem?

One way oxygen moves between the biosphere and the atmosphere is through the process of photosynthesis. During this process, plants and other photosynthetic organisms take in carbon dioxide from the atmosphere and release oxygen as a byproduct, thus increasing the oxygen levels in the atmosphere.
